An Air India Express pilot, Captain Virender Sejwal, has been arrested for allegedly assaulting a passenger at Delhi's IGI Airport. The incident, which occurred on December 19, involved an altercation at a staff entry gate. The passenger, Ankit Dewan, later shared his experience on social media, leading to a government-ordered probe and the pilot being grounded.
